Description

This office lease provisions stats that the tenant has the right to cancel the lease at any time after the expiration of the first sixty (60) months of the initial term of the lease by giving the landlord at least one hundred and twenty (120) days prior notice of such cancellation.

New Hampshire Simple Cancellation Provisions for Tenant essentially refer to the legal conditions and regulations that allow a tenant in New Hampshire to cancel their lease agreement without encountering significant penalties or consequences. These provisions are established to provide tenants with the flexibility to end their tenancy for reasons such as relocation, changes in personal circumstances, or dissatisfaction with the rental property. There are primarily two types of Simple Cancellation Provisions for Tenant in New Hampshire, namely: 1. Notice Period: The first type allows a tenant to terminate the lease agreement by providing prior notice to the landlord within a specific timeframe. In New Hampshire, the standard notice period is usually one month. During this notice period, the tenant continues to pay rent and fulfill their obligations until the lease is officially terminated. This provision ensures that both parties have sufficient time to make necessary arrangements and find suitable alternatives. 2. Early Termination Fee: The second type involves the payment of an early termination fee by the tenant to the landlord. When utilizing this provision, the tenant compensates the landlord for the inconvenience and potential financial losses incurred due to the early termination of the lease. The fee is typically outlined in the lease agreement itself and varies depending on the specific terms negotiated between the parties. In both types of New Hampshire Simple Cancellation Provisions for Tenant, it is crucial for the tenant to adhere to the proper procedures outlined by state law and the lease agreement. Failure to comply with these procedures may result in the tenant being held responsible for the remaining rent, damages, or other penalties. To effectively utilize these provisions, tenants in New Hampshire should consult with an attorney or review the lease agreement carefully to ensure they understand their rights and obligations. It is essential for tenants to communicate openly and transparently with the landlord, providing sufficient notice and discussing any concerns or issues promptly. In summary, New Hampshire Simple Cancellation Provisions for Tenant grant tenants the opportunity to terminate their lease agreement under specific conditions without facing significant repercussions. These provisions include the requirement of providing prior notice or paying an early termination fee. By following the appropriate procedures and maintaining open communication with the landlord, tenants can navigate the cancellation process smoothly and transition to their next housing arrangement seamlessly.
